Activists of the Puducherry State Scheduled Tribes Federation and other outfits on Friday staged a demonstration in front of the Head Post Office against the killing of 20 workers in Andhra Pradesh.
The agitators, led by the Federation president K. Ramkumar, demanded the Andhra Pradesh government to register a case under the SC/ST (Prevention of Atrocities Act) against the police personnel who were responsible for the killings.
They wanted a sum of Rs. 30 lakh to be given as compensation to bereaved families and a judicial enquiry conducted by a sitting judge of the Supreme Court.
The protesters also demanded immediate release of workers from Tamil Nadu lodged in jails in Andhra Pradesh on charges of smuggling red sanders.
